How they compare
Gabon currently reports 0.002 units per person against 0.002 units per person in Papua New Guinea, a difference of 0 units per person.
Across all 16 years both countries report, Gabon has been ahead every year.
Gabon ranks 45th and Papua New Guinea ranks 47th of 200 countries.
Gabon has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Gabon | Papua New Guinea |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1970s | 0.0031 units per person | 0.0021 units per person | 0.001 units per person | Gabon |
| 1980s | 0.003 units per person | 0.0023 units per person | 0.0007 units per person | Gabon |
| 2000s | 0.0022 units per person | 0.0015 units per person | 0.0006 units per person | Gabon |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
